How do I change the strap on a Zenith El Primero 03.2150.400/26.C714?

Position the watch on a soft surface. Locate the spring bars—the pins that run transversely through the lugs. Using a dedicated spring bar tool, compress the bar on one side to create clearance, allowing you to remove the existing strap. Once the lugs are free, insert the new 19mm strap, aligning it with the lug seats, and allow the spring bar to return fully to position. Verify the bar is completely seated before wearing the watch.

What is the typical lifespan of a natural leather strap?

A quality natural leather strap—alligator, vegetable-tanned calf, or shell cordovan—typically lasts 3–5 years with daily wear and proper care. Longevity depends on exposure to moisture, direct heat, and perspiration. Alligator develops natural patina; vegetable-tanned leather progressively darkens; shell cordovan maintains its character practically unchanged.
